Grade separations improve traffic flow and safety on our streets. They are road structures, including overpasses and underpasses, that separate car traffic from train traffic, eliminating the need for commuters and commercial vehicles to stop, idle and waste time at railroad crossings as seemingly endless freight trains pass-by.

 

When these grade separation projects are completed:

      • Commuters will be able to safely and efficiently go over - or under trains - rather than being stuck on the wrong side of the tracks.
      • First responders will no longer need to contend with long trains in case of emergencies.
      • Commercial vehicles will be able to deliver and/or pick-up goods and products without encountering delays at railroad crossings.
      • Long lines of idling cars and trucks at railroad crossings will be significantly reduced, if not eliminated
